Fenaflex Tyre Couplings represent advanced engineering solutions designed specifically for demanding industrial applications where reliability and performance cannot be compromised. These flexible couplings feature a high-grade elastomeric tyre element strategically mounted between two precision-engineered hubs, creating an efficient system that transmits torque while simultaneously accommodating various forms of misalignment. The robust construction ensures dependable operation under heavy loads, shock conditions, and continuous use scenarios. Designed with operational simplicity as a core principle, they require minimal maintenance and offer straightforward installation procedures, significantly reducing both downtime and long-term operational expenses. Their proven ability to absorb vibrations and dampen operational noise makes them an optimal choice for enhancing overall machinery longevity and performance metrics across diverse industrial settings.
These versatile couplings find extensive application across multiple industrial sectors due to their proven reliability and adaptability. In manufacturing environments, they efficiently connect motors to driven equipment such as industrial pumps, compressors, and mixing machinery. The mining industry depends on them for critical applications including conveyor systems, crushers, and screening equipment where misalignment and substantial shock loads are routine operational challenges. Power generation facilities utilize Fenaflex couplings in generators and turbines to ensure uninterrupted smooth power transmission. They are also prominently featured in material handling systems, marine propulsion applications, and agricultural machinery, delivering consistent performance across widely varying operating conditions and environmental challenges.
